Toll Brothers updated February 26, 2020

Toll Brothers is updated and rated (higher) Buy at $37.90. It just reported weak figures for Q4 but also reported sharply higher contracts for new houses which will show up in earnings when the houses are completed and "delivered" nine to twelve mont...

Members only content

The content on this page is for members only. If you are a member, log in below. If you are not a member, please Register.

Scroll to Top